bool类型函数返回值怎么输出(bool类型返回值return什么)

bool类型函数返回值怎么输出(bool类型返回值return什么)

扫码添加渲大师小管家,免费领取渲染插件、素材、模型、教程合集大礼包!

1、bool类型函数返回值怎么输出

在编程语言中,bool类型函数通常用于判断某个条件是否成立,其返回值只有两种可能性:True(真)或False(假)。当我们需要输出bool类型函数的返回值时,可以采取以下几种方法。

我们可以直接在程序中使用print语句打印出返回值,例如:

```

result = bool_func()

print(result)

```

这样就可以在控制台输出bool_func()的返回值。

我们可以将返回值赋给一个变量,然后在需要的地方使用该变量,例如:

```

result = bool_func()

# 其他代码逻辑...

print(result)

```

通过将返回值保存在变量result中,我们可以在程序的其他地方随时使用result。

另外,我们还可以在条件语句中直接使用bool类型函数的返回值。例如:

```

if bool_func():

print("条件成立")

else:

print("条件不成立")

```

这种方法很常见,当bool_func()返回True时,执行if语句块中的代码;当返回False时,执行else语句块中的代码。

还可以将bool类型函数的返回值作为另一个函数的参数。例如:

```

def another_func(result):

print("接收到的返回值为:", result)

another_func(bool_func())

```

这样,在调用another_func时,会将bool_func()的返回值作为参数传递给another_func函数,从而实现输出。

通过以上几种方法,我们可以方便地输出bool类型函数的返回值,具体使用哪种方法取决于实际的需求和代码结构。无论使用哪种方法,都需要理解bool类型函数的返回值含义,并根据具体情况进行正确的输出和处理。

bool类型函数返回值怎么输出(bool类型返回值return什么)

2、bool类型返回值return什么

在编程中,bool类型是一种十分常见的数据类型,它代表了真或假的值。在函数中使用bool类型返回值可以让我们更方便地判断某个条件是否满足,从而决定程序的执行路径。那么,return什么值才能使得bool类型的返回值最为合适呢?

bool类型只有两个取值:true和false。当一个函数的返回值为布尔类型时,我们需要根据实际需求来决定返回true还是false。

当函数的目的是判断某个条件是否成立时,如果条件成立,我们应该返回true;如果条件不成立,我们应该返回false。例如,一个函数判断一个数是否为奇数,如果是奇数,我们应该返回true;如果不是奇数,我们应该返回false。

当函数的目的是比较两个值的大小或者关系时,如果条件成立,我们应该返回true;如果条件不成立,我们应该返回false。例如,一个函数判断一个人的年龄是否大于等于18岁,如果年龄大于等于18岁,我们应该返回true;如果年龄小于18岁,我们应该返回false。

当函数的目的是进行某种逻辑运算时,我们应该根据具体情况来决定返回值。例如,一个函数判断一个字符串是否包含特定的字符,如果包含特定的字符,我们应该返回true;如果不包含特定的字符,我们应该返回false。

综上所述,bool类型的返回值应该根据实际需求来选择返回true或false。通过合理地使用bool类型的返回值,我们可以在程序中更加灵活地进行条件判断和逻辑运算,从而实现更加符合预期的编程逻辑。

bool类型函数返回值怎么输出(bool类型返回值return什么)

3、bool类型返回值都返回什么

bool类型是一种用来表示真(True)或假(False)的数据类型。在编程中,常常用来进行条件判断和逻辑运算。当我们在编写函数时,有时需要返回一个bool类型的值。

在大多数编程语言中,bool类型返回值当条件满足时返回True,当条件不满足时返回False。也就是说,当某个条件表达式成立时,返回的是True;而当这个条件表达式不成立时,返回的是False。

比如,我们可以用一个函数来判断一个数是否是偶数:

```python

def is_even(num):

if num % 2 == 0:

return True

else:

return False

```

在上面的例子中,当输入的num是偶数时,返回的值是True;而当输入的num是奇数时,返回的值是False。

同样的,在其他编程语言中,也可以用类似的方式来返回bool类型的值。无论是C++、Java、JavaScript还是其他语言,bool类型的返回值都遵循这个规则。

bool类型的返回值非常有用,可以帮助我们进行条件判断,控制程序的执行流程。在日常编程中,我们经常会用到bool类型的返回值来判断某个条件是否满足,从而做出相应的操作。

bool类型的返回值在满足条件时返回True,在条件不满足时返回False。通过对这些返回值的判断,我们可以使用合适的逻辑来控制程序的运行,实现更加灵活和高效的编程。

bool类型函数返回值怎么输出(bool类型返回值return什么)

4、bool类型printf输出

bool类型是一种数据类型,表示逻辑值,即真或假。在C语言中,bool类型并不是原生支持的数据类型,但相关的头文件stdbool.h提供了宏定义,可以使用bool来代替int类型,false代表假,true代表真。

使用printf函数输出bool类型变量的值时,我们可以使用格式化字符串“%d”,其中“%d”表示将变量作为十进制整数输出。正常情况下,false会被输出为0,而true会被输出为1。

下面是一个示例代码:

```c

#include

#include

int main()

bool flag = true;

printf("The value of flag is %d\n", flag);

return 0;

```

上述代码中,定义了一个bool类型的变量flag,并将其赋值为true。然后使用printf函数将该变量输出到控制台。运行代码后,我们可以看到输出结果为:“The value of flag is 1”,即变量flag的值被正确输出。

需要注意的是,在使用printf输出bool类型时,可以将其转换为int类型输出,但不可以直接使用字符格式化字符串(例如"%s")输出,否则会得到错误的结果。

使用printf输出bool类型变量的值,可以借助格式化字符串“%d”将其作为十进制整数输出。这样可以方便地观察和处理bool类型的数据。

分享到 :
相关推荐

c语言中的不等于用什么符号表示(不等于用c语言怎么表示)

1、c语言中的不等于用什么符号表示在C语言中,不等于用“!=”符号表示。C语言是一[...

漏桶算法和令牌桶算法区别(限流算法之漏桶算法、令牌桶算法)

1、漏桶算法和令牌桶算法区别漏桶算法和令牌桶算法都是常用于流量控制的算法,它们的主[...

ipv6无网络访问权限就不能上网吗(ipv6无Internet访问权限)

1、ipv6无网络访问权限就不能上网吗IPv6是一种互联网协议,它为互联网上的设备[...

富文本编辑器的图片怎么存储(wangEditor富文本回显)

1、富文本编辑器的图片怎么存储富文本编辑器是一种常见的文本处理工具,它允许用户在编[...

发表评论

您的电子邮箱地址不会被公开。 必填项已用*标注